I took this photo on May 31st, 2012 in Vanuatu. The photo shows Ni-Vanuatu Village Health Workers learning a string activity which can be used in various ways to illustrate how HIV can be transmitted and the ABC’s of HIV prevention (Abstinence, Be Faithful, Consistent Condom Use). The purpose is that these Village Health Workers, who live and work in very remote areas, can take this activity back to their home communities and use it in HIV/AIDS awareness and prevention.
